P1814 WAIT DETECTION SWITCH
DescriptionINFOID:0000000003772101
The wait detection switch detects if the transfer case is in 4WD. DTC P1814 will set if an improper signal from
the wait detection switch is input due to open or short circuit.

P1817 ACTUATOR MOTOR
DescriptionINFOID:0000000003772108
The actuator motor receives signals from the transfer c ontrol unit and controls shift rods which shift the trans-
fer case. DTC P1817 will set when any of the following occur:
Motor does not operate properly due to open or short circuit in actuator motor.
Malfunction is detected in the actuator motor. (W hen 4WD shift switch is operated and actuator motor does
not operate)
Malfunction is detected in transfer shift high relay or transfer shift low relay.

P1818 ACTUATOR POSITION SWITCH
DescriptionINFOID:0000000003772112
The actuator position switch detects the current actuator motor range. DT C P1818 will set if either of the fol-
lowing occur:
Improper signal from actuator position s witch is input due to open or short circuit.
Malfunction is detected in actuator position switch.

1. Turn ignition switch OFF. (Stay for at least 5 seconds.)
2. Disconnect transfer control unit harness connector and the transfer control device (actuator position
switch) harness connector.
3. Check continuity between the following terminals.
- Transfer control unit harness connector E143 terminal 27 and transfer control device (actuator position switch) harness con-
nector F58 terminal 23.
- Transfer control unit harness connector E143 terminal 44 and
transfer control device (actuator position switch) harness con-
nector F58 terminal 20.
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.
Are the inspection results normal?
YES >> GO TO 3.
NO >> Repair or replace damaged parts.
3.CHECK GROUND CIRCUIT
1. Turn ignition switch OFF. (Stay for at least 5 seconds.)
2. Disconnect transfer control device (act uator position switch) harness connector.
3. Check continuity between transfe r control device (actuator posi-
tion switch) harness connector F58 terminal 22 and ground.
Also check harness for short to ground and short to power.
Are the inspection results normal?
YES >> GO TO 4.
NO >> Repair open circuit or short to ground or short to power in harness or connectors.
